Operant Conditioning TechniquesHow to Use Operant Conditioning Techniques
The behaviorist B.F. Skinner (1953) introduced the term "operant conditioning" (OC) to refer to a type of behavior modification technique using reinforcements and punishments. This form of conditioning technique is distinguished from classical conditioning because it aims at modifying voluntary behaviors rather than eliciting behaviors through a prior stimulus. The person has a choice whether or not to change. The environmental consequences OC uses become attached to the behavior and tend either to strengthen it or weaken it. With OC, the focus is on rewards and punishments as a way to increase and reinforce desirable behavior or to decrease and extinguish undesirable behavior, and less on mechanical habit development.
Operant conditioning works with several methods. To increase the frequency of a response, reinforcements are used. One is positive reinforcement, where the desired act, when it occurs, is followed with a reward (pleasure). Another is negative reinforcement, where the desired act, when it occurs, is followed with the removal of an unpleasant stimulus (thus gaining relief and avoidance learning). To decrease the frequency of a response, punishments are used. One is positive punishment, which inflicts pain (aversive stimulus). The other is negative punishment, which withdraws pleasure. Extinction occurs when a previously reinforced behavior is no longer reinforced. The actor realizes there is no more reason to pursue the behavior. Intermittent reinforcement is successful because the reinforcement is never predictable.
